Charleston, S.C. - July 8, 2009 - Blackbaud, Inc. (Nasdaq: BLKB) the leading global provider of nonprofit software and services, announced that the company has awarded 15 grants to nonprofit organizations in seven cities, volunteered to pack over 400 backpacks for a Charleston-area food bank, hosted a volunteer fair where over 200 employees signed up to donate time, and focused on protecting the environment. Blackbaud continues to encourage philanthropy worldwide in communities where customers and employees work and live by honoring the corporate value "service to others makes the world a better place."

"Every day, the people of Blackbaud put a face to our corporate value both from a personal desire to give back and also because our customers - and their missions - permeate everything we do," said Rachel Hutchisson, Blackbaud's director of corporate relations and philanthropy and president of the Association of Fundraising Professionals' SC Lowcountry chapter. "It is incredibly rewarding to be able to support our employees and the organizations they serve with programs like our quarterly initiatives and corporate grants."

Additionally, in the past quarter, employees demonstrated the Blackbaud's mission to "make the world a better place by working with the nonprofit community to improve lives" with the following projects:

  • Team Blackbaud and Greenbaud, both employee-led volunteer groups, teamed up to promote a second quarter focus on the environment. In April, the groups held "Blackbaud Green Week," which included educational opportunities, a recycling drive, and a Green Fair to promote local sustainable businesses and organizations as well as green practices and products. On May 30, Greenbaud completed its second Adopt-A-Beach cleanup on Isle of Palms in South Carolina. Nearly 35 Blackbaud volunteers and friends spent the morning cleaning up the mile-long stretch of beach, collecting more than 500 pieces of garbage.

  • In April, Blackbaud employee volunteers participated in the Lowcountry Food Bank's Backpack Buddies program. Over three days, volunteers gathered in the company's atrium and packed 400 backpacks with food supplies for area children.

  • Blackbaud hosted over 35 local nonprofits on May 27 for its annual volunteer fair where over 200 employees were recruited to volunteer at these organizations.

  • For the past three months, Blackbaud employees from the United States, Australia, Canada, the Netherlands, and the United Kingdom have been applying to the "Reward Your Passion" grant program on behalf of the nonprofits where they volunteer. Team Blackbaud Global, a committee of employees representing Blackbaud's global offices, reviewed the applications and selected 15 winning employees and recipient organizations.

Gearing up for the third quarter focus of youth fitness and sports, Team Blackbaud is arranging a used sports equipment drive and several free learning sessions for employees. Also, the employee-led group called Project Wellness Support (PWS) is currently planning for fitness and cooking light challenges as well as on-premise exercise classes. PWS is spreading the message of physical, intellectual, social, and emotional health to fellow employees.

"Blackbaud has a history of supporting employee philanthropy, as well as employee wellbeing and health," said Lindsey Robbins, a technical writer at Blackbaud who is heading up the company's third quarter initiative. "In addition to the in-house fitness center and free health learning sessions, we are looking forward to empowering employees to practice healthy living at home too."

In addition to Blackbaud's 2009 quarterly initiatives and employee volunteer impact grants, there are many ongoing programs developed to support and encourage employees to give back all year long, including:

  • Community grants - Through this fund, Blackbaud makes grants to organizations in the Lowcountry of South Carolina, where the company is headquartered, focusing on education for disadvantaged youth. Employees determine how the funding is distributed.

  • Volunteer for Vacation - allows employees to earn additional vacation days by volunteering with local nonprofit organizations. Additionally, many employees participate in United Way's Day of Caring, taking a company-sponsored day off of work to volunteer with a nonprofit and make a difference in the community.

About Blackbaud
Blackbaud is the leading global provider of software and services designed specifically for nonprofit organizations, enabling them to improve operational efficiency, build strong relationships, and raise more money to support their missions. Approximately 22,000 organizations - including University of Arizona Foundation, American Red Cross, Cancer Research UK, The Taft School, Lincoln Center, In Touch Ministries, Tulsa Community Foundation, Ursinus College, Earthjustice, International Fund for Animal Welfare, and the WGBH Educational Foundation - use one or more Blackbaud products and services for fundraising, constituent relationship management, financial management, website management, direct marketing, education administration, ticketing, business intelligence, prospect research, consulting, and analytics. Since 1981, Blackbaud's sole focus and expertise has been partnering with nonprofits and providing them the solutions they need to make a difference in their local communities and worldwide. Headquartered in the United States, Blackbaud also has operations in Australia, Canada, the Netherlands, and the United Kingdom. For more information, visit www.blackbaud.com.
